The most important consideration you have when deciding on which cleaning company to contract is the service. Price can be important, but if you have to clean up first thing in the morning because the company you contracted can only do so much because of the price, then that is not a cost efective or value for money way to approach the essential job of having a clean, tidy, fresh and hygeinic office environment. The best way to determine whether the price to service ratio is good, is to ask for references from a variety of office cleaning companies in your local area. Ask for a list of clients they currently work for, and call them to gain some idea about the level of service provided. Ask fellow business people what company they use, and are they satisfied with them. Be sure to check on quality of work, are the services being paid for performed satisfactorially, and of course check on timeliness. When you contact an office cleaning company, ask what services they do and do not perform. Some offices will hire a company to provide a full service clean, and this is in no way comparable with a light dusting! It is also a good idea to ask whether they offer any other services; for example, you will find that a lot of cleaning companies are also offering grounds keeping, light administration services, even mailroom services. You may find that your cleaning company will be able to provide services you currently pay other companies for, and you may find that you can get a good deal by having a 'one stop shop' service - just make sure tat te quality of the works offered are on a par. A particularly good example of how you can use the services of a cleaning company to perform other tasks for your business would be the mailroom. Your day time staff will man the mailroom during business hours, but your cleaning company will come in at night; could they run the mail room at night, post mail, etc, thereby increasing the efficiency and productivity of your office? If they can, and the fee is good, then this could save you money in the long term, and perhaps even free up daytime staff for other more productive duties. It is also a good idea to see how long the ceaning companies you have shortlisted have been in business and, most importantly, what experience they bring with them: a new company is not thereby a bad company - after all we all start somewhere - and indeed they could bring a lot of professional expertise within their team. Talk to the company about all these issues. Also check on the length of time a company has been working in the area you are looking to employ a company for. For instance, a cleaning company could have been in business for many years, but have only recently expanded their operations into specialised areas, such as medical office cleaning, or industrial cleaning. If so, it is a good idea to tender for alternative bids and continue with your research. Other considerations that may be important to you are ecological or hypoallergenic approaches. You may want your office to be cleaned only with 'green' environmentally friendly cleaning products; you may want to ensure they only use HEPA filters in their vacuums; do you only want odour free chemicals to be used in your workplace? Think not only about what you need, but what you want, and search out a qualified office cleaning company that will meet your needs. Both needs and wishes are important considerations when you are considering what to pay for. Try and anticipate the questions that your cleaning company may have about the practices in your office. Do your employees break down boxes and store them in a particular place? If so, the cleaning company will want to know what to do with them, if anything. If the alarm goes off, who should they call? What key control measures do you expect? Anticipating these issues and addressing them beforehand will allow the cleaning company to work effectively and provide you with the service you require. You might also want to see what kinds of background checks the cleaning company perform on new employees, particularly if you work in sensitive areas, such as banking, credit cards, medical records: the cleaning team may have access to this potentially sensitive information if it is accidentally left out by an employee. Does the cleaning company have insurance to cover againast the misuse of this information by one of their staff?
